**PNP-DOX** is a preclinical, PLZ4-targeted nanoporphyrin formulation carrying the anthracycline chemotherapy drug doxorubicin for bladder cancer. It is assembled from pyropheophorbide a-containing and PLZ4-conjugated telodendrimers; PLZ4 binds integrin alpha-V/beta-3 on bladder cancer cells, supporting selective tumor localization. Upon near-infrared illumination, the nanoporphyrin component supports fluorescence-guided photodynamic diagnosis, photodynamic therapy, and photothermal therapy, while released doxorubicin produces chemotherapy through DNA intercalation and topoisomerase II inhibition. The formulation showed selective bladder-tumor accumulation and antitumor activity in orthotopic patient-derived xenograft models, but no clinical development has been identified.
